So I have been lurking on here for a few years now. Studying up on what has and hasn't worked for you guys. Saving my pennies and watching for the right deal and I finally pulled the trigger. I found a 2000 shadow crusier pop up on cl for 3500. I took a look and it was mint. Canvas was perfect, no soft spots, no water stains. Has a 3 way fridge, clean interior and the jacks were strong with out any play. I did a little talking and got it on my truck for 2000. So Far I am very happy with the rig for the money and am in the process of making it my own.

So far I installed a deep cycle battery.
Have 4 15 watt goal zero panels to install
A goal zero charge controller for my battery
Tons of camping gear to find spots for

I am still looking for some roof racks, a ladder to access the top, and a small window ac to install in the rear window. Here are some pics of her. She is riding in the bed of my 2010 Silverado 2500 HD.
